睿诚科技协会

Win7无法共享网络怎么办?

在使用Windows 7操作系统时,用户可能会遇到无法共享网络的问题,这通常表现为无法创建或连接到无线热点、无法通过有线共享网络给其他设备,或者共享设置后其他设备无法上网,这一问题可能涉及系统设置、硬件驱动、网络配置或第三方软件干扰等多个方面,以下将从常见原因、排查步骤和解决方案三个方面进行详细分析,帮助用户系统性地解决问题。

Win7无法共享网络怎么办?-图1
(图片来源网络,侵删)

需要明确Windows 7网络共享的两种主要方式:一是通过“移动热点”功能(需无线网卡支持)创建Wi-Fi共享,二是通过“网络和共享中心”设置“Internet连接共享”(ICS),将有线网络或无线网络共享给其他设备,无论哪种方式,无法共享的原因通常可归为以下几类:系统服务未启动、网络适配器驱动问题、IP地址冲突、第三方软件干扰(如安全软件、虚拟网卡工具),或硬件本身不支持共享功能。

基础设置与状态检查
在深入排查前,需确保当前网络连接本身正常,若要通过共享有线网络,需确保主机的有线网络已成功连接互联网;若要共享无线网络,需确保主机无线网络稳定在线,可通过以下步骤验证:

  1. 打开“网络和共享中心”,查看当前网络类型是否显示为“连接到Internet”。
  2. 尝试使用浏览器访问网页,确认网络畅通。
  3. 检查网络适配器状态:右键点击“计算机”→“管理”→“设备管理器”,展开“网络适配器”,查看是否有黄色感叹号或问号,表明驱动异常;同时确认无线网卡是否支持“托管网络”(即热点功能),部分老旧无线网卡可能不支持此功能。

网络共享功能的核心设置排查
若基础网络正常,但共享功能失效,需重点检查以下设置:

启用Internet连接共享(ICS)

ICS是Windows 7网络共享的核心服务,启用步骤如下:

Win7无法共享网络怎么办?-图2
(图片来源网络,侵删)
  • 打开“网络和共享中心”→“更改适配器设置”。
  • 右键点击已连接互联网的网络适配器(如“本地连接”或“无线网络连接”),选择“属性”。
  • 切换到“共享”选项卡,勾选“允许其他网络用户通过此计算机的Internet连接连接”,并在“家庭网络连接”下拉菜单中选择需要共享的网络适配器(如“无线网络连接”)。
  • 点击“确定”后,系统可能会自动为共享适配器分配IP地址(如192.168.137.1),若未自动分配,需手动设置。

常见问题:若勾选选项后提示“错误代码0x80004005:未指定的错误”,可能是系统服务权限不足或第三方软件拦截,建议以管理员身份运行命令提示符(右键点击“命令提示符”→“以管理员身份运行”),输入netsh winsock resetnetsh int ip reset重置网络组件后重启电脑。

无线热点创建失败的处理

若通过“移动热点”功能创建Wi-Fi失败,需检查以下方面:

  • 无线网卡支持:部分笔记本的无线网卡驱动不支持虚拟化AP功能,可尝试更新无线网卡驱动至最新版本(可通过设备管理器或厂商官网下载)。
  • 服务状态:确保“WLAN AutoConfig”服务已启动:运行services.msc,找到该服务,将其“启动类型”设为“自动”,并点击“启动”。
  • 频段冲突:若当前无线网络使用5GHz频段,部分设备可能不支持,可尝试在无线网卡属性中修改频段为2.4GHz。

驱动与系统更新
驱动问题是导致网络共享失效的常见原因,尤其是无线网卡驱动,建议:

  1. 通过设备管理器更新驱动:右键点击无线网卡→“更新驱动程序”→“自动搜索更新的驱动程序软件”。
  2. 若自动更新失败,可前往网卡制造商官网(如Intel、Realtek)下载对应型号的最新驱动,手动安装。
  3. 安装Windows 7重要更新:打开“控制面板”→“Windows Update”,检查并安装所有可选更新,确保系统补丁完整。

第三方软件与防火墙干扰
安全软件、虚拟网卡工具(如VPN、虚拟机软件)或第三方防火墙可能会阻止网络共享,排查方法:

  1. 暂时关闭第三方杀毒软件和防火墙,尝试重新启用共享功能。
  2. 检查是否有虚拟网卡冲突:在设备管理器中卸载未使用的虚拟网卡(如“Microsoft KM-TEST Loopback Adapter”)。
  3. 重置防火墙设置:打开“高级安全Windows防火墙”→“还原默认设置”,或通过命令提示符运行netsh advfirewall reset

硬件与网络环境问题
若以上步骤均无效,需考虑硬件或网络环境限制:

  • 多网卡冲突:若主机同时连接多个网络(如有线、无线、4G共享),可能导致IP地址冲突,建议暂时禁用不需要的网络适配器。
  • 路由器设置:若通过路由器上网,需检查路由器DHCP服务是否正常,或尝试将路由器设置为桥接模式。
  • 系统权限:确保当前用户为管理员账户,且UAC(用户账户控制)未过度拦截操作。

终极解决方案:系统修复与重置
若问题持续存在,可尝试以下深度修复方案:

  1. 系统文件检查:以管理员身份运行命令提示符,输入sfc /scannow扫描并修复系统文件。
  2. 还原或重装系统:若系统文件损坏严重,可考虑使用系统还原功能恢复到正常状态,或备份重要数据后重装Windows 7系统。

以下是针对Windows 7无法共享网络问题的常见FAQs解答:

FAQs
问题1:启用ICS后,提示“无法启用共享,没有选中的网络适配器”怎么办?
解答:此问题通常是因为“家庭网络连接”下拉菜单中没有可用的适配器,需确保:①已插入共享所需的适配器(如无线网卡未禁用);②共享适配器和被共享适配器不能为同一物理网卡(不能通过本地连接共享本地连接),若仍无法解决,可尝试在设备管理器中卸载并重新安装网络适配器驱动。

问题2:共享网络后,其他设备能连接Wi-Fi但无法上网,如何解决?
解答:这种情况多为DNS或网关配置错误,需手动设置共享适配器的IP地址:在设备管理器中右键点击共享的无线网卡→“属性”→“Internet协议版本4(TCP/IPv4)”→“使用下面的IP地址”,设置为IP地址:192.168.137.1,子网掩码:255.255.255.0,网关和DNS留空,检查主机的网络适配器DNS是否正确(可设置为8.8.8.8或114.114.114.114),重启共享服务后重试。

分享:
扫描分享到社交APP
上一篇
下一篇